This policy note from the World Bank addresses the urgent need to strengthen disaster resilience in Indonesian cities due to rapid urbanization and increasing exposure to natural hazards, particularly floods. It highlights that approximately 110 million people are at risk, emphasizing the importance of improving disaster risk management through better planning, infrastructure, and community capacity.
